How much do flexible product innovation jobs pay per year?

As of Aug 30, 2026, the average yearly pay for flexible product innovation in the United States is $159,405.00,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$141,000.00 and $197,000.00 per year, depending on experience, location, and employer.

What is flexible product innovation?

Flexible Product Innovation refers to the approach of designing and developing products with adaptability and responsiveness to changing market needs, customer preferences, and technological advancements. This methodology emphasizes iterative development, rapid prototyping, and continuous feedback to ensure products can evolve over time. Flexible Product Innovation is especially valuable in fast-paced industries where consumer demands and competitive landscapes shift quickly. By integrating flexibility into product processes, organizations can reduce risks, shorten time-to-market, and better meet customer expectations.

How do professionals in flexible product innovation typically collaborate with cross-functional teams to bring new products to market?

In Flexible Product Innovation roles, professionals frequently work alongside cross-functional teams including engineering, marketing, supply chain, and design. Collaboration is essential, as each department contributes unique insights to ensure products are innovative, feasible, and aligned with customer needs. Regular meetings, agile project management practices, and clear communication channels help keep everyone aligned and responsive to changes. This collaborative environment fosters creativity but also requires adaptability and strong interpersonal skills to navigate differing priorities and timelines.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ive in flexible product innovation, and why are they important?

To excel in Flexible Product Innovation, you need a strong background in product development, market research, and agile methodologies, often supported by a degree in business, engineering, or design. Familiarity with prototyping tools, project management software like Jira or Trello, and data analysis platforms is typically required. Creativity, adaptability, and effective cross-functional communication distinguish top performers in this field. These skills are crucial for rapidly developing, testing, and iterating products that meet evolving market demands.

What is the difference between Flexible Product Innovation vs Product Development Specialist?

AspectFlexible Product InnovationProduct Development Specialist
Primary FocusCreating adaptable, innovative product strategies and conceptsDesigning, developing, and refining specific products
Skills & CredentialsCreativity, market analysis, project managementTechnical skills, engineering knowledge, product design
Work EnvironmentCross-functional teams, strategic planning sessionsDesign labs, manufacturing settings, technical meetings
Industry UsageTech, consumer goods, startupsManufacturing, engineering firms, tech companies

Flexible Product Innovation focuses on developing adaptable strategies and innovative concepts, often at a strategic level, while Product Development Specialists work on the technical creation and refinement of specific products. Both roles are essential but differ in scope and focus within the product lifecycle.

What You'll Do
In this role, you will be at the heart of product creation, guiding offerings from initial concept to successful market launch. You will manage complex development cycles, foster cross-functional collaboration, and ensure that every product meets the highest standards of innovation and consumer appeal. Your work will directly contribute to expanding product portfolios and enhancing market presence.
  • Manage the full lifecycle of assigned programs, from concept alignment and design handoff through costing, sampling, testing, packaging, and production readiness.
  • Maintain development trackers, timelines, and milestone calendars to ensure products move with speed and discipline, facilitating quick decisions and escalating roadblocks proactively.
  • Partner with sourcing to support costing rounds, vendor communication, sample reviews, and feasibility assessments.
  • Apply a trend-forward lens to product creation by gathering competitive insights, cultural signals, and category trends.
  • Support the development of assortment strategies and line architecture, ensuring a steady pipeline of newness and innovation.
  • Translate trend, consumer, and category opportunities into clear briefs and design/packaging inputs.
  • Serve as the connective tissue across merchandising, sourcing, product design, packaging, supply chain, quality assurance, and brand marketing.
  • Facilitate alignment meetings, track decisions, and ensure partners have what they need to move programs forward.
  • Support packaging teams with claims, copy, size/variant lists, and packaging inputs required for brief creation.
  • Partner with supply chain to ensure timelines, minimum order quantity considerations, and delivery execution are achievable.
  • Collaborate with brand marketing to bring newness to life across digital, social, and store environments.
  • Maintain accurate product data, documentation, and item attributes.
  • Support testing and compliance processes by coordinating test submissions and tracking results.
  • Prepare product samples and information for key meetings (line reviews, leadership updates, milestone gates, etc.).
  • Own smaller process improvements that support speed, quality, and cross-functional clarity.
